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from St Neots to Ashford (Surrey) start from £40.10 one way, or £40.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from St Neots to Ashford (Surrey) are available for £40.30 one way, or £64.50 return

Facilities and Amenities at St Neots Station

St Neots station is well-equipped with facilities that cater to daily commuters and occasional travelers. The ticket office operates from early morning until late in the evening during weekdays, shortening hours over the weekend. For those preferring to book online, you can easily collect your tickets from the available ticket machines on site. Additional accessible ticket machines ensure that passengers with a Disabled Persons Railcard can utilize their discounts effortlessly.

For those needing a little guidance, help is never far away. Customer service and help points scattered around the station mean you’ll always find a friendly face or clear instructions to guide you on your journey. Especially for those with mobility challenges, St Neots provides commendable accessibility options with step-free access throughout the station and clearly marked meeting points. It is worth noting, however, that there are no accessible toilets or baby changing facilities available.

While you wait, rest easy knowing there are CCTV operated bicycle stands and a free spacious car park run by APCOA Parking UK, with over 495 spaces available 24 hours a day. Refreshments are readily available, though, you'll want to withdraw cash beforehand, as there are no ATMs or shops within the station.

Facilities and Accessibility

The Ashford (Surrey) station offers comprehensive ticketing services, including a staffed ticket office open from early morning to early afternoon during weekdays and varying hours over weekends. Convenient for online purchasers, the station provides ticket machine collection services, including accessible machines accommodating Disabled Persons Railcard discounts.

For those requiring assistance, the station has dedicated help points, staff availability during peak morning hours, and provisions for assisted boarding. While step-free access is available, the routes between platforms require a street-level transfer, around 620 meters distance. Passenger safety is assured with active CCTV systems, and there's a helpful customer service centre contactable at 0345 6000 650 if additional support is needed.

Amenities and Connectivity

Though the station itself lacks ref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, its connectivity more than makes up for these limitations. If you need to connect with other modes of transport, local bus services to London operate just outside the station on Woodthorpe Road. A printable guide is available to plan further travel, ensuring you remain connected.

For those cycling to the station, there are 24 bicycle spaces available, although these are unsheltered. The car park features 92 spaces, with a system for Blue Badge holders to register for complimentary parking using the RingGo service. While the station lacks bicycle hire facilities, public Wi-Fi and payphones are available, ensuring you stay connected digitally and in touch with your loved ones.
